Why is my diarrhea almost black?

Why is my diarrhea almost black? Black stools can indicate bleeding or other injuries in your gastrointestinal tract. You may also have dark, discolored bowel movements after eating dark-colored foods. Tell your doctor any time you have bloody or black-colored stool to rule out serious medical conditions. Why was the Great Society important?

Why was the Great Society important? The Great Society was an ambitious series of policy initiatives, legislation and programs spearheaded by President Lyndon B. Johnson with the main goals of ending poverty, reducing crime, abolishing inequality and improving the environment. What were the Great Society programs? Why would an elk be alone?

Why would an elk be alone? Male elk may stay alone for awhile after the rut, as long as their antlers stay. When were flashlights first used?

When were flashlights first used? Intro. In the 1890s, American Ever-Ready Company founder Conrad Hubert lit up New York City with the help of dry cell batteries and his newest invention – the electric hand flashlight.
